State which of the following statements are true: (i) $p_{Kb}$ value for aniline is less than that for methylamine. (ii) Methylamine in water reacts with ferric chloride to give a precipitate of ferric hydroxide. (iii) Aniline does not undergo Friedel-Crafts reaction.
  1. (i), (ii), (iii)
  2. (ii), (iii)
  3. (i), (iii)
  4. (i), (ii)

Solution

(i) False: In aniline, the lone pair of electrons on the N-atom is delocalized over the benzene ring. As a result, electron density on the nitrogen decreases. In contrast, in methylamine   C H 3 N H 2   +I effect of methyl group   (C H 3 )  increases the electron density on the N–atom.

Therefore, aniline is a weaker base than methylamine and hence its   p K b  value is higher than that of methylamine.

(ii) True: Methylamine being more basic than water, accepts a proton from water liberating   O H  ions.

These   O H ions combine with   F e 3+  ions present in   H 2 O  to form brown precipitate, of hydrated ferric oxide.

  FeCl 3 F e 3+ +3C l 2F e 3+ +6O H 2Fe ( OH ) 3 . Hydratedferricoxide (Brownppt.)

(iii) True: Aniline being a Lewis base reacts with Lewis acid   AlC l 3  to form a salt

  C 6 H 5 N H 2 +AlC l 3 C 6 H 5 N + H 2 AlC l 3 LewisbaseLewisacid

As a result, N of aniline acquires positive charge and hence it acts as a strong deactivating group for electrophilic substitution reaction. Consequently, aniline does not undergo Friedel-Crafts reaction.
